His mods are: The mpc 3000 OS, Paint job and Backlight. The mpc 3000 is for sale at rogerlinn's site and basically makes the 60 like a 3000 with less sample time and no filter or delay effect.

The Machine that you see is the MPC60 MKII. This machine came out about 2 yrs after the orig MPC60 in 1987 which I bought my senior year of high school later the MPC60 MKII thought they made some changes but only added a headphone jack. The orig MPC60 did not have a headphone jack. Toomps MPC is Modified. I know this because I work closely with him and some of the mods he has are (1) all of the specs of the MPC3K including the 4 banks, exp sampling time of 3K, seq of 3K and screen.
